Submit or update client appointment feedback
Allow an authorised appointment participant to provide or revise feedback through the protected feedback link or client flow.
What this feature does
Allow an authorised appointment participant to provide or revise feedback through the protected feedback link or client flow. It uses Britixo's permission-aware appointment, availability, status and integration flow rather than an unconnected diary entry.
How the module flow works
The feedback endpoint validates the appointment reference or authenticated contact context.
It accepts the supported rating/option and comments, then stores them against the appointment.
Where updating is supported, the existing response is replaced or revised rather than creating unrelated feedback.
Step-by-step workflow
- Open the feedback request link.
- Review the appointment identity.
- Choose the rating or configured option.
- Enter comments and submit.
- Reopen the permitted view to confirm the response.

Controls, checks and common mistakes
- Do not share feedback links.
- Avoid collecting sensitive data in free text without need.
- Confirm the page does not expose staff-only appointment data.
- Use the least destructive correction and retain the appointment history when the booking existed operationally.
- Never bypass a permission, availability, approval, client-access or verification control by changing an unrelated route or setting.
